Expert Tips for Choosing the Perfect Wedding Dress

Are you a bride-to-be on the quest for the perfect wedding dress? Look no further! We have gathered the best expert tips to help you navigate the overwhelming world of bridal fashion and choose a gown that will make you feel like a million dollars on your big day.​

1.​ Reflect Your Personal Style: Your wedding dress should be a reflection of your unique personality.​ Think about the style, color, and silhouette that makes you feel the most confident and beautiful.​ Are you a boho bride or a classic romantic? Do you love delicate lace or modern clean lines? Let your dress speak to who you are.​

2.​ Consider Your Venue: Different wedding venues call for different dress styles.​ If you’re having an outdoor beach wedding, a light and flowy dress may be more appropriate.​ For a grand ballroom affair, you might want to consider a more traditional and formal gown.​ Think about the ambiance of your venue and choose a dress that complements the overall aesthetic.​

3.​ Embrace Your Body Shape: Every body is unique and beautiful in its own way.​ Embrace your body shape and choose a dress that flatters your figure.​ A-line dresses are universally flattering, while mermaid styles accentuate curves.​ If you’re petite, consider a sheath dress that elongates your frame.​ The key is to highlight your best features and feel confident in your own skin.​

4.​ Set a Realistic Budget: Wedding dresses come in all price ranges, and it’s important to set a budget before you start shopping.​ Be realistic about your financial situation and stick to it.​ It’s also worth considering alterations and accessories when budgeting for your dress, as these can add up.​ Remember, you can look stunning in a dress at any price point.​

5.​ Start Early: Wedding dress shopping can be a time-consuming process, so it’s best to start early.​ Aim to start shopping at least six to nine months before your wedding date to allow ample time for fittings and alterations.​ This will alleviate any unnecessary stress and ensure that you find the perfect dress without feeling rushed.​

6.​ Seek Professional Guidance: Don’t be afraid to seek the guidance of a professional bridal consultant.​ They have the expertise and experience to help you find the dress of your dreams.​ Listen to their advice and try on different styles that you may not have considered.​ Remember, they have seen countless brides and know what works best.​

7.​ Trust Your Instincts: Lastly, trust your instincts.​ When you find the dress that makes your heart flutter and brings tears to your eyes, you’ll know it’s the one.​ Don’t second-guess yourself or let others’ opinions sway you.​

The Importance of Alterations

Once you’ve found your dream dress, it’s essential to budget for alterations.​ Almost every wedding gown will require some tweaking to ensure the perfect fit.​

Find a trusted seamstress or tailor who specializes in wedding dress alterations.​ Schedule your fittings well in advance to allow ample time for adjustments.​

Bring along your undergarments and shoes to your fittings.​ These elements can significantly impact the way your dress fits and drapes on your body.​

Discuss any changes you’d like to make with your seamstress.​ Whether it’s adjusting the neckline, adding sleeves, or altering the length, communicate your vision clearly to ensure the desired outcome.​

Trust the expertise of your seamstress and be open to their suggestions.​ They have the skills to make your dress fit like a glove and enhance your natural beauty.​

Take the time to try on your altered dress before your wedding day.​ This will give you peace of mind and allow any last-minute adjustments to be made.​

Preserving Your Dress

After your wedding day, it’s important to properly preserve your dress to cherish the memories for years to come.​

Consider professional cleaning and preservation services for your wedding gown.​ These specialists have the knowledge and tools to remove stains and ensure your dress remains in pristine condition.​

Store your dress in a cool, dry place to prevent any damage from humidity or excessive heat.​ Avoid direct sunlight, as it can cause the fabric to fade over time.​

Use acid-free tissue paper to wrap your dress and prevent any creases or wrinkles.​ Store it in a wedding dress storage box or garment bag that allows for airflow.​

Check on your dress periodically to ensure it remains in good condition.​ If you notice any issues, such as yellowing or fabric deterioration, consult a professional preservationist for advice.​
